WebJul 12, 2024 · In the equation f(t) = Asin(Bt) + k, A gives the amplitude of the oscillation, we can allow the amplitude to change by replacing this constant A with a function A(t). CHANGING AMPLITUDE. A function of the form f(t) = A(t)sin(Bt) + k will oscillate above and below the midline with an amplitude given by A(t).
